网络层的设备
合集下载
- 1、下载文档前请自行甄别文档内容的完整性,平台不提供额外的编辑、内容补充、找答案等附加服务。
- 2、"仅部分预览"的文档,不可在线预览部分如存在完整性等问题,可反馈申请退款(可完整预览的文档不适用该条件!)。
- 3、如文档侵犯您的权益,请联系客服反馈,我们会尽快为您处理(人工客服工作时间:9:00-18:30)。
7.3.1路由器
3.路由器转发数据的过程
路由转发数据的过程
7.3网络层及以上层设备
7.3.1路由器 • 4.路由器的分类 • 互联网各种级别的网络中随处都可见到路由器。 • ①接入级路由器 • 接入网络使得家庭和小型企业可以连接到某个互联网服务提供 商; • ②企业级路由器 • 企业网中的路由器连接一个校园或企业内成千上万的计算机; 企业级路由器不但要求端口数目多、价格低廉,而且要求配置 起来简单方便,并提供 QoS。 • ③骨干级路由器 • 骨干网要求路由器能对少数链路进行高速路由转发。骨干网上 的路由器终端系统通常是不能直接访问的,它们连接长距离骨 干网上的ISP和企业网络。
7.3网络层及以上层设备
7.3.1路由器
• 2.路由器的工作原理 • 为了完成“路由”的工作,在路由器中保存着各种传 输路径的相关数据--路由表(Routing Table), 供路由选择时使用。路由表中保存着子网的标志信息、 网上路由器的个数和下一个路由器的名字等内容。路 由表可以是由系统管理员固定设置好的, 也可以由 系统动态修改,可以由路由器自动调整,也可以由主 机控制。在路由器中分别称为:静态路由表和动态路 由表。
7.3网络层及以上层设备
7.3.2网关
• 1.网关的理解 • 大家都知道,从一个房间走到另一个房间,必然要经 过一扇门。同样,从一个网络向另一个网络发送信息, 也必须经过一道“关口”,这道关口就是网关。顾名 思义,网关(Gateway)就是一个网络连接到另一个网 络的“关口”。
7.3网络层及以上层设备
7.3网络层及以上层设备
7.3.1路由器
1.路由器的功能 • ①路径选择 • 路由器的主要功能是路径选择。其工作就是要保证把 一个进行网络寻址的报文传送到正确的目的网络中。 路由器为每种网络层协议建立并维护路由表,路由表 可以由人工静态配置;也可利用距离向量或其它路由 协议来动态生成。在路由表生成之后,路由器要判断 每帧的协议类型,取出网络层的目的地址,并按指定 协议路由表中的数据决定数据的转发与否有及向哪里 转发。
7.3网络层及以上层设备
• (2)应用网关。 • 应用网关在应用层上进行协议转换。例如,一个主机 执行的是ISO电子邮件标准,另一个主机执行的是 Internet 电子邮件标准,如果这两个主机需要交换电 子邮件,那么必须经过一个电子邮件网关进行协议转 换,这个电子邮件网关是一个应用网关。常见的应用 网关有电子邮件网关、因特网网关、局域网网关和IP 电话网关。 • ①电子邮件网关:通过这种网关可以从一种类型的邮 件系统向另一种类型的邮件系统传输数件。
7.3网络层及以上层设备
7-3-1选择题 1)两个以上的(不包括两个)不同类型的网络互连时, 则选用( )进行网络互连。 A.中继器 B.网桥 C.路由器 D.集线器 2)下列( )设备不是工作在数据链路层。 A.网桥 B.集线器 C.路由器 D.交换机 3)路由器工作在网络的( )。 A.物理层 B.数据链路层 C.网络层 D.4-7层 4)在计算机网络中选择最佳路由的网络连接设备是() A.网桥 B.网关 C.路由器 D.交换机
7.3网络层及以上层设备
• • • • 4.网关的分类 网关的类型主要有:传输网关和应用网关。 (1)传输网关。 传输网关用于在2个网络间建立传输连接。利用传输 网关,不同网络上的主机间可以建立起跨越多个网络 的、级联的、点对点的传输连接。例如通常使用的路 由器就是传输网关,“网关”的作用体现在连接两个 不同的网段,或者是两个不同的路由协议之间的连接, 如RIP,EIGRP,OSPF,BGP等。
7.3网络层及以上层设备
7.3.1路由器
由系统管理员事先设置好固定的路由表称之为静态 (static)路由表,一般是在系统安装时就根据网络 的配置情况预先设定的,它不会随未来网络结构的改 变而改变。动态(Dynamic)路由表是路由器根据 网络系统的运行情况而自动调整的路由表。路由器根 据路由选择协议(Routing Protocol)提供的功能, 自动学习和记忆网络运行情况,在需要时自动计算数 据传输的最佳路径。
• 2.网关的定义 • 网关(Gateway)又称网间连接器、协议转换器。网关 在传输层上以实现网络互连,是最复杂的网络互连设 备,仅用于两个高层协议不同的网络互连。网关的结 构也和路由器类似,不同的是互连层。网关既可以用 于广域网互连,也可以用于局域网互连。 网关是一 种充当转换重任的计算机系统或设备。在使用不同的 通信协议、数据格式或语言,甚至体系结构完全不同 的两种系统之间,网关是一个翻译器。与网桥只是简 单地传达信息不同,网关对收到的信息要重新打包, 以适应目的系统的需求。同时,网关也可以提供过滤 和安全功能。大多数网关运行在OSI 7层协议的顶层-应用层。
7.3网络层及以上层设备
7.3.1路由器
要解释路由器的概念,首先得知道什么是路由。所谓 “路由”,是指把数据从一个地方传送到另一个地方 的行为和动作,而路由器,正是执行这种行为动作的 机器,它的英文名称为 Router,是一种连接多个网 络或网段的网络设备,它能将不同网络或网段之间的 数据信息进行“翻译”,以使它们能够相互“读懂” 对方的数据,从而构成一个更大的网络。路由器工作 在OSI的第三层(网络层)。
为了简单地说明路由器的工作原理,现在我们假设有这样一 个简单的网络。如图7-11所示,A、B、C、D四个网络通过路 由器连接在一起。
7.3网络层及以上层设备
7.3.1路由器
2.路由器的工作原理
路由器的工作原理
7.3网络层及以上层设备
7.3.1路由器
• 现在我们来看一下在如图所示网络环境下路由器又是 如何发挥其路由、数据转发作用的。现假设网络A中 一个用户A1要向C网络中的C3用户发送一个请求信 号时,信号传递的步骤如下: • 第1步:用户A1将目的用户C3的地址C3,连同数据 信息以数据帧的形式通过集线器或交换机以广播的形 式发送给同一网络中的所有节点,当路由器A5端口 侦听到这个地址后,分析得知所发目的节点不是本网 段的,需要路由转发,就把数据帧接收下来。
•
7.3网络层及以上层设备
7.3.1路由器
• ②网络互连 • 路由器支持各种局域网和广域网接口,主要用于互连 局域网和广域网,实现不同网络互相通信。 • ③数据处理 • 提供包括分组过滤、分组转发、优先级、复用、加密、 压缩和防火墙等功能。 • ④网络管理 • 路由器提供包括配置管理、性能管理、容错管理和流 量控制等功能。
7.3网络层及以上层设备
• 3.网关的工作过程 • 假定两个主机的高层协议中传输层协议不相同,为了 使两个主机能通信,就要在传输层上做协议转换。如 果所用的通信子网不同,则还要对低层协议进行转换。 对传输层的协议转换可以包括协议分组的重新装配, 长数据的分段、地址格式的转换以及对操作规程的适 配等。这些功能都是通过网关实现的,网关在这两个 网中分别作为一个网络客户。在实际网络互连中,协 议的转换并不一定是一层一层转换的,这就类似于 OSI各层的实现,在实现过程中不一定要有明显的分 层服务界面,只要对外界提供符合一定规则的协议动 作即可。此外,不同的网络协议之间的各个协议层不 一定是一一对应的,因此很可能从应用层开始一直到
7.3网络层及以上层设备
3)互联网各种级别的网络中随处都可以见到路由器, 可分为三种类型:①接入级路由器;②企业级路由器; ③ 。 4)网关实质上是一个网络通向其他网络的 。 5)网关的类型主要有:传输网关和应用网关。常用的 应用网关有电子邮件网关、互联网网关、 和IP 电话网关。 • 7-3-3简答题 • 1) 简述路由器转发数据的过程。 • 2)简述路由器的功能。 • 3) 因特网网关的主要作用是什么?
7.3网络层及以上层设备
7.3.1路由器
• 第2步:路由器A5端口接收到用户A1的数据帧后,先 从报头中取出目的用户C3的IP地址,并根据路由表 计算出发往用户C3的最佳路径。因为从分析得知到 C3的网络ID号与路由器的C5网络ID号相同,所以由 路由器的A5端口直接发向路由器的C5端口应是信号 传递的最佳途经。 • 第3步:路由器的C5端口再次取出目的用户C3的IP地 址,找出C3的IP地址中的主机ID号,如果在网络中 有交换机则可先发给交换机,由交换机根据 MAC地 址表找出具体的网络节点位置;如果没有交换机设备 则根据其IP地址中的主机ID直接把数据帧发送给用户 C3,这样一个完整的数据通信转发过程也完成了。
7.3网络层及以上层设备
• 作业: 5)在计算机网络中选择最佳路由的网络连接设备是() A.网桥 B.网关 C.路由器 D.交换机 6)当你需要把一个LAN连入Internet时,你可以选用最 便宜的设备是( ) A.网桥 B.网关 C.路由器 D.Modem • 7-3-3简答题 1)网络层以上的网络设备主要有路由器 和。 2)路由器中的路由表主要分为 和动态路由表。
7.3网络层及以上层设备
• ②因特网网关:这种网关用于管理局域网和因特网间 的通信。因特网网关可以限制某些局域网用户访问因 特网,或者限制某些因特网用户访问局域网,防火墙 可以看作是一种因特网网关。 • ③局域网网关:通过这种网关,运行不同协议或运行 于不同层上的局域网网段间可以相互通信。允许远程 用户通过拨号方式接入局域网的远程访问服务器可以 看作局域网网关。 • ④IP电话网关:实现公用电话网和IP网的接口,是电 话用户使用IP电话的接入设备。
7.3网络层及以上层设备
• 3.路由器转发数据的过程(见图7-12) • ①路由器从接口收到数据包,读取数据包 里的目的IP地址。 • ②根据目的IP地址信息查找路由表进行匹配。 • ③匹配成功后,按照路由表中转发信息进 行转发。 • ④匹配失败,将数据包丢弃,并向源发送 方反回错误信息报文。
7.3网络层及以上层设备